Typically, people describe acoustic shock as feeling like they have been stabbed or electrocuted in the ear. Acoustic shock disorder is a condition where exposure to a sudden, high pitched sound or noise can cause various symptoms like ear pain, hearing loss, tinnitus, and hyperacusis.
